Aston Villa striker Christian Benteke is hopeful of securing a move to Tottenham according to The Daily Mail.

The Belgian youngster recently incensed Villa officials by handing in a transfer request. Villa boss Paul Lambert had hoped to build a team around the powerful striker but that now appears unlikely after Benteke made official his desire to leave the club.

The youngster has no shortage of suitors after a highly impressive debut season in the Premier League.

Chelsea are known to be ready to make an approach for the player, for whom Villa are ready to demand a fee in the region of £25 million.

The Stamford Bridge side have already missed out on Radamel Falcao and Edinson Cavani to Monaco and PSG respectively this summer and are desperate to bring in attacking reinforcements before the start of the season.

They could find themselves scuppered once again though with Benteke reportedly favouring a move to White Hart Lane.

But Tottenham are reportedly keen to secure a deal involving a player exchange while Chelsea are ready to pay up the full amount in cash.

That could cause tensions between Villa and Benteke, with his club keen to secure the money while the player would prefer to join up Andre Vilas-Boas’ men.
